paint shop pro uses the same plugin types as photoshop (for the most part). these are any plugin ending with the file extension, .8bf . you can do a google search on just that, .8bf and you shld be able to find hundreds of plugins if not thousands.
psp also uses textures, frames, and tubes. these all have their own extensions for use in
psp and are stored in their own folders within
psp. you can also do a search on those names and find lots of good items. download them to their respective folders within
psp and make sure they are not 'zipped up' or in an .exe format. if they are, then you'll need to unzip them or run the .exe which hopefully puts the included files in the right place. be careful there, for there are harmful .exe's out there which you shldnt run. they contain viruses. so, know who and what you are downloading and running.
'tubes' are somewhat similar to clip-art and i dont think photoshop uses them. you can check out the
psp manual for more about tubes, textures and so on. there are lots of sites with freebies of these.
